Can you transpose a selection of the data in RM, the transpose operator is for the whole dataset?
20160041
This is a sample of the current form of the data
SID 5523
Course 1
C
SID 5523
Course 2
D+
SID 5523
Course 3
B-
and the objective is to transform as follows
Course 1
Course 2
Course 3
SID 5523
C
D+
B-

Hi,
you want to use the Pivot operator.

I now use Turbo Prep every time I need to pivot:
1. Scott loads data file
2. Scott does his usual ETL nonsense and realizes he needs to pivot
3. Scott right-clicks on the output port and jumps to Turbo Prep
4. Scott drag-and-drops stuff inside TP's pivot tool until he gets what he wants
5. Scott inserts thing back in to my process and keeps on truckin'.
That right-click TP jump is life-changing for an ETL geek like myself.
